Solution for 2w=7w-60 equation:



2w=7w-60
We move all terms to the left:
2w-(7w-60)=0
We get rid of parentheses
2w-7w+60=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-5w+60=0
We move all terms containing w to the left, all other terms to the right
-5w=-60
w=-60/-5
w=+12
